Output d3fa19b69e7c434f0c814d072f27703de60c6f8b5c7b334c8601a4349b383796:11

value
28640000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d2d682aa91bcb405bfc95f068193a0f3953ed90 OP_EQUAL
address
3G26Qb41MhNmne8LUJfPuNvda8rPEeMVgp
transaction
d3fa19b69e7c434f0c814d072f27703de60c6f8b5c7b334c8601a4349b383796
spent
true